How Does a Cheap Laser Cutter Work?
To understand why a cheap laser cutter is such a valuable tool, it’s essential to know how it works. A laser cutter uses a focused beam of light to cut or engrave materials. The process involves three main components:
- Laser Source: This generates the high-powered laser beam.
- Focusing Lens: It concentrates the laser beam onto the material being cut or engraved.
- Motion Control: This ensures precise movement of the laser beam, enabling intricate designs and cuts.
Even though it’s a “cheap” laser cutter, these components are designed to work together seamlessly, ensuring accuracy and reliability. The machine’s software plays a crucial role in controlling the laser’s path, allowing users to input designs or patterns for cutting or engraving.

Maintaining Your Cheap Laser Cutter
Like any precision tool, a cheap laser cutter requires proper maintenance to ensure longevity and optimal performance. Here are some tips to keep your machine in top shape:
- Clean Regularly: Dust and debris can accumulate inside the machine, affecting its performance. Clean the interior and exterior regularly using compressed air or soft cloths.
- Inspect Components: Periodically check the focusing lens, mirrors, and other components for wear or damage. Replace them as needed to maintain accuracy.
- Follow Safety Guidelines: Always adhere to the manufacturer’s safety instructions to prevent accidents and extend the life of your machine.
Taking good care of your cheap laser cutter ensures that it remains a reliable tool for years to come. Proper maintenance not only extends its lifespan but also maintains its precision and performance, making it a worthwhile investment despite its low cost.
